#036b52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#036b52 is composed of 1.2% red, 42%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 165.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 21.6%. #036b52 color hex could be obtained by blending #06d6a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#036b52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c09 is the darkest color, while #f8f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#036b52
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363838 is the less saturated color, while #036b52 is the most saturated one.
